1. Shift key combinations
Shift key combinations represent a primary method for expanding selections within the macOS environment. By holding down the Shift key and utilizing the arrow keys (Up, Down, Left, Right), users can precisely augment an existing selection character by character or line by line. The cause-and-effect relationship is direct: the Shift key acts as a modifier, instructing the system to extend the selection in the direction indicated by the arrow key pressed. This method is critical for scenarios where precise selection boundaries are necessary, such as when selecting specific text segments within a document or choosing multiple adjacent files in Finder. For example, beginning with a single word selected, holding Shift and pressing the Right arrow key repeatedly will extend the selection one character at a time to the right.
The practical application of Shift key combinations extends across numerous macOS applications. In text editors, this method provides granular control over text selection, enabling users to quickly select sentences, paragraphs, or entire sections. In Finder, using Shift-click allows for the selection of a contiguous range of files within a folder. This feature eliminates the need to individually select each file, improving efficiency in file management tasks. Furthermore, Shift key combinations are essential for users who prefer keyboard-centric workflows or those with limited mouse accessibility.

6. Modifier key precision
The employment of modifier keys such as Shift, Command (), Option (), and Control (^) in conjunction with mouse or keyboard actions fundamentally governs the precision with which selections can be expanded within the macOS environment. Modifier keys augment the default behavior of input devices, enabling nuanced control over the selection process. Without modifier keys, selection enlargement is often limited to basic contiguous regions; modifier keys unlock sophisticated selection techniques, enabling targeted manipulation of specific elements.
The importance of modifier key precision as a component of selection enlargement stems from its ability to bypass limitations inherent in basic selection methods. For instance, holding Shift while clicking allows for the selection of contiguous items in Finder or within lists, while Command-clicking allows for the selection of non-contiguous items, enabling the user to pick and choose disparate files or text portions. The Option key often triggers unique selection behaviors within specific applications, such as proportional resizing of selections in image editing software. In text editors, modifier keys in combination with arrow keys allow selection of words, lines, or entire paragraphs with single keystrokes. -
Sticky Keys and Slow Keys
Sticky Keys allows modifier keys (Shift, Command, Option, Control) to be “latched” down, eliminating the need to hold them while performing multi-key commands. Slow Keys introduces a delay between when a key is pressed and when it is registered, preventing accidental keystrokes. For individuals with motor impairments, these features simplify complex selection expansions that involve multiple simultaneous key presses, such as selecting a large block of text using Shift and arrow keys. These keys facilitate the process of expanding the selection.
-
Mouse Keys
Mouse Keys enables users to control the mouse cursor using the numeric keypad. This functionality allows for precise cursor placement and selection enlargement without requiring the physical use of a mouse. For individuals with limited hand or arm mobility, Mouse Keys provides an alternative input method for tasks such as dragging the cursor to select text or drawing a selection box around multiple files. The feature replaces Mouse with Key for user with motor impairment.
-
Voice Control
Voice Control allows users to dictate commands and control the operating system using their voice. This feature can be used to expand selections by voice commands such as “Select all,” “Select paragraph,” or by specifying the start and end points of the desired selection. Voice Control offers a hands-free method for individuals who cannot use a keyboard or mouse, promoting accessibility and efficiency in selection tasks. The feature is used to issue voice command.
-
Dwell Control
Dwell Control enables users to control the computer using eye movements or head tracking. The user “dwells” the pointer over an item for a specified duration, triggering a click or other action. This feature allows for selection expansion through precise cursor positioning and dwelling on the desired start and end points of the selection. Dwell Control provides an accessible input method for individuals with severe motor impairments, allowing them to perform complex selection tasks with minimal physical effort.

Enhancing Selection Efficiency in macOS
The following tips aim to refine the techniques for selection expansion on macOS, leading to increased efficiency and precision in content manipulation.
Tip 1: Leverage Keyboard Shortcuts for Text Selection
Mastering keyboard shortcuts provides a significant advantage over solely relying on mouse-based selections. Shift-Command-Right Arrow selects to the end of the current line; Shift-Command-Down Arrow selects to the end of the current paragraph.
Tip 2: Explore Contextual Menu Options
Right-clicking within applications often reveals context-specific selection commands, such as “Select Word,” “Select Sentence,” or “Select All,” enabling targeted selection of specific content.
Tip 3: Employ Modifier Keys for Discontiguous Selections
The Command key allows for the creation of multiple, non-adjacent selections. Click to select an area, then hold Command and click elsewhere to add another selection.
Tip 4: Utilize Accessibility Features for Enhanced Control
Explore the Mouse Keys functionality within System Preferences to control the cursor with the numeric keypad, providing precise control for selection expansion, particularly for users with limited mobility.
Tip 5: Adjust Selection Anchors for Precision
After initiating a selection, holding Shift and clicking at a new location will extend the selection from the initial anchor point to the new click point. This technique offers precise control over selection boundaries.
Tip 6: Investigate Application-Specific Selection Tools
Many applications provide unique selection tools tailored to their specific content types. Image editors, for example, often offer lasso or magic wand tools for irregular selections. Familiarize with the tools in the applications.
